I have an Acrobat Pro DC subscription and began having issues on my old desktop.  I couldn't edit a file, or organize it, and it kept wanting me to save as even if I didn't want to rename it.  I bought a new desktop with Windows 11.  I am still having the same problem.  No matter what I do I keep getting The document count not be printed / An error occurred while printing the document.  I have used this app since 2018 and pay a monthly fee.  This is ridiculous!!  Everything is up to date.  All drivers/software, etc.  I have Version 22..20169.0

PLEASE can anyone help?  Extremely frustrated with Adobe right now.  I did everything that people suggested in the community and on line help.  I can print from any other app but Adobe.  My printer is an HP Office Jet Pro 8710.  Thank you in advance for any advice and guidance on this issue.

The new version of Adobe Acrobat (23.01.20143), addressing this issue is now available. Please update the application from the Help menu > Check for updates and reboot the computer once.

You may also download the patch manually from the link https://www.adobe.com/devnet-docs/acrobatetk/tools/ReleaseNotesDC/index.html
